21xrx.com
2024-12-22 22:49:37 Sunday
登录
文章检索 我的文章 写文章
JavaEE和JavaWeb的区别与联系
2023-06-15 09:28:38 深夜i     --     --
JavaEE JavaWeb Servlet JSP WebService EJB 应用服务器 Struts Spring Hibernate

JavaEE(Java Enterprise Edition)和JavaWeb是两个常用的Java技术,它们有着相似的名称和很多相似的特性,但它们也有着自己独特的特点和用途。在本文中,我们将介绍JavaEE和JavaWeb的区别和联系。

JavaEE为企业级应用提供了一个完整的解决方案,它包括了很多组件和API,如Servlet、JSP、WebService、EJB等。JavaEE可以让企业级应用更加容易开发和部署,同时也可以保证应用的可靠性、可扩展性和安全性。JavaEE需要应用服务器的支持,如Tomcat、WebLogic、WebSphere等。

JavaWeb则是指使用Java技术开发的Web应用,它通常是基于Servlet和JSP技术的。JavaWeb可以轻松地开发出Web应用,同时也可以扩展到企业级应用。JavaWeb常用的框架有Struts、Spring和Hibernate等。

JavaEE和JavaWeb有很多相似的地方,例如它们都使用Java技术来开发Web应用,都包含了Servlet和JSP等组件,都需要应用服务器的支持。但是,JavaEE比JavaWeb更加完整和复杂,面对的是更加复杂和庞大的企业级应用,而JavaWeb则更加注重Web应用的开发和扩展。

综上所述,JavaEE和JavaWeb是两个相似但不同的Java技术,它们有着各自不同的用途和特点。开发者需要根据自己的需求选择合适的技术来进行开发。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复